Find the surface area of the composite figure.

Mathematics
1 answer:
ELEN [110]1 year ago
6 0

Answer:

644cm^2

Step-by-step explanation:

First we'll work out the surface area of the pink figure.

That's the area of the two 5 by 6 rectangles on the top and bottom, plus the area of the two 5 by 20 and two 6 by 20 rectangles on the sides.

However, we note that the purple figure is blocking out a 6 by 12 section on the pink figure, so we'll need to subtract this.

The above works out to 2\times(30+100+120)-72=428 cm^2.

Then we'll work out the surface area of the purple figure.

This will be the area of the two 4 by 6 rectangles at the top and bottom, plus the area of the two 4 by 12 and one 6 by 12 rectangles on the sides. Note that there's only one 6 by 12 rectangle because the other face is joined to the pink figure, so it's blocked out.

That's 2\times(24+48)+72=216cm^2.

So the total surface area is 428+216=644cm^2.
